Orangutans Flee Illegal Loggers in Indonesian Parks

JAKARTA, Indonesia, June 19, 2007 (ENS) - Indonesia's efforts to crack down on illegal logging are holding out some hope for endangered oranguntans, the red-haired apes that inhabit the Indonesian rainforest, the UN Environment Programme says. But hundreds of orangutans have fled their homes and ended up in "refugee" camps as illegal logging rapidly destroys the last remaining rainforests of Southeast Asia.
